Standpipe failure causes flooding in downtown Sacramento apartments

(FOX40.COM) — A broken standpipe caused flooding in multiple apartment units Monday night in downtown Sacramento, according to the Sacramento Fire Department.

Fire officials said firefighters responded around 9:48 p.m. to the 700 block of Seventh Street after an alarm was reported at an apartment building.

Officials said the apartment complex was not a fire but a plumbing failure involving a standpipe system that led to water flooding several units in the building. Firefighters worked to address the flooding and assess the extent of the water damage…
